2.
US President Donald Trump has signed a
proclamation recognising Israel's sovereignty over the disputed Golan
Heights.
a. Israeli Prime
Minister Benjamin Netanyahu was with
Trump at the White House as he signed the presidential proclamation.
b. Note : Israel
captured the Golan Heights from Syria during
the 1967 Six-Day War and annexed it in 1981 in a move not recognised
internationally.
3.
European Parliament today adopted controversial copyright reforms championed
by news publishers and the media business.
a. Under the
reform, European law for the first time would hold platforms legally
responsible for enforcing copyright, requiring them to check everything that
their users post to prevent infringement.

13.The Defence
Research and Development Organisation (DRDO) today successfully
conducted an Anti-Satellite (A-SAT) missile test, Mission
Shakti from Dr A P J Abdul Kalam Island in
Odisha.
a. A DRDO -
developed Ballistic Missile, Defence Interceptor Missile successfully engaged
an Indian orbiting target satellite in Low Earth Orbit (LEO) in a Hit to Kill
mode.
b. An official
release said, the interceptor missile was a three-stage missile with two solid
rocket boosters. Tracking data from range sensors has confirmed that the
mission met all its objectives.
c. The test has
demonstrated the nation’s capability to defend its assets in outer space.
d. With this,
India has registered herself as a space power today and till now only US,
Russia and China have achieved this. He said, now
India is the fourth country to achieve this feat.

16.The 2018 Turing
Award, known as the “Nobel Prize of computing,” has been given to a
trio of researchers who laid the foundations for the current boom in artificial
intelligence.
a. Yoshua
Bengio, Geoffrey Hinton, and Yann LeCun — sometimes called the
‘godfathers of AI’ — have been recognized with the $1 million annual
prize for their work developing the AI subfield of deep learning.
